Transaction e3c53b678c7e9197a3c1908531cb921f4d3e48f840a932d34dfb044418f68ea8
1 Input
1 Output
-
e3c53b678c7e9197a3c1908531cb921f4d3e48f840a932d34dfb044418f68ea8:0
- value
- 306630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35c2b89b529d8bc263f30502791771a13c18aea7 OP_EQUAL
- address
- 36bH1AtkhPcX93BqvWz639onDuir7x7zqU